League of Legends Season 2020 to Bring TFT’s Set 3 and Mobile Launch Among Other Changes

Publish Date: January 8, 2020

The League of Legends Season 20 trailer was revealed today on the League of Legends Twitter account. This trailer revealed that changes for the upcoming year for all League of Legends titles and modes will be explained more in-depth “later this week.” The video can be seen below.

Changes to TFT

In the video, some big news was hinted at for the auto-battler game mode, TFT. This news included hints at what may be coming in Set 3, the game’s launch on mobile and more. However, the trailer did not give an explicit timeline for either of these changes.

Due to the fast-paced updating that TFT has become known for, fans could expect these changes to begin rolling through as early as Q1 or Q2 but may be delayed until the Fall or sometime later in the year.

Legends of Runeterra Brief Update

In addition to the changes coming to League and to TFT, the trailer also hinted at changes coming to Legends of Runeterra in Season 2020. This section was relatively short compared to the rest of the video, only stating that there would be more information on the state of the game’s beta coming next week. If they stay on schedule, Legends of Runeterra should be set to launch it’s Closed Beta sometime in the near future, with the full launch coming “later” in 2020.
